Summary

House Bill 1618, known as the Precision Agriculture Satellite Connectivity Act, is designed to enhance satellite connectivity for precision agriculture by requiring the Federal Communications Commission (FCC) to review its existing rules. The bill aims to identify regulatory changes that could facilitate better use of fixed and mobile satellite services in agricultural practices. The overarching goal is to promote tools that increase efficiency and productivity in farming through advanced technology, enabling farmers to make more informed decisions based on reliable data from satellite services.
